• Question: What type of people work within your field, do you all have similar lives or are you vastly different?

      That’s a great question. I think the people who work in science, and especially physics, and extra-especially optical physics, are all a very similar kind of person, because to be interested in optics you have to have patience and a steady hand and be interested in how the things that you can see are controlled and explained by the things you can’t see. The thing is, even if we’re similar types of person, we all have very different lives, because we’re all at different ages and stages of what we do. It’s a bit like you and your teachers: you kind of have to be a different ages, otherwise no one can learn anything from anyone else, right? So I’d say we’re similar people at different stages of our lives, and that makes us vastly different.
